Last updated: April 12, 2026
Spring Boot vs Express — Java vs Node.js for APIs in 2026
Quick Answer
Spring Boot is a production-grade Java framework with dependency injection, security, and monitoring built-in. Express is a lightweight Node.js HTTP library. Spring Boot is ideal for enterprise Java shops; Express for JavaScript/TypeScript teams wanting simplicity.
Spring Boot vs Express — Side by Side
| Feature | Spring Boot | Express |
|---|---|---|
| Language | Java (or Kotlin) | JavaScript/TypeScript |
| Architecture | Opinionated — DI, annotations, beans | Minimal — middleware pattern |
| Performance | High — JVM JIT, Virtual Threads (Java 21) | Good — V8 event loop |
| Memory Usage | Higher (JVM overhead ~200MB+) | Lower (~50MB for simple app) |
| Startup Time | Slow (2-10 seconds) | Fast (<1 second) |
| Enterprise Features | Security, actuator, config server, built-in | Manual — add passport, express-validator |
| Database | Spring Data JPA, Hibernate | Prisma, Drizzle, Sequelize, TypeORM |
Verdict
Choose Spring Boot for enterprise APIs where your team knows Java, needs robust security/monitoring, and JVM throughput matters. Choose Express for JavaScript/TypeScript teams, serverless functions, and rapid API development.
Try It Now
Frequently Asked Questions
More Comparisons
DevToolHQ vs SmallSEOTools — Which Developer Tools Site Is Better?
DevToolHQ focuses on developer-first tools (JSON, JWT, regex, hash, UUID) that run 100% client-side ...
DevToolHQ vs Code Beautify — Best Online Developer Tools Comparison
Both DevToolHQ and Code Beautify offer JSON formatting and code conversion tools. DevToolHQ runs ent...
DevToolHQ vs JSONFormatter.org — JSON Tools Comparison
JSONFormatter.org specializes in JSON formatting and validation with a clean interface. DevToolHQ pr...
Best JSON Formatters Online in 2026 — Ranked and Compared
The best free JSON formatters in 2026 are: DevToolHQ (best all-in-one, client-side, TypeScript conve...